Get started30a is a mid-terrace house in Brent, London, London (NW10 0DJ). It has a recorded floor area of 41 m² (around 441 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(May 2018) shows a D (score 58), a step below the typical UK home.
It hasn't traded since October 2001, a hold of 25 years that's notably long for the area. Today's modelled estimate of £235,000 sits 312.3% above the 2001 sale of £57,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£129/sq ft) was about 33.5% below the postcode norm.
